Your Board-Certified Plastic Surgeon

Dr. Ryan Marshall

Dr. Marshall is a board certified plastic and reconstructive surgeon with expertise in cosmetic as well as reconstructive procedures. Before coming to Western North Carolina, Dr. Marshall practiced in a Plastic, Reconstructive and Hand Surgery clinic in Missoula, Montana. He is committed to restoring function to people with injuries, birth defects and/or cancer, and he also takes pride in helping people look and feel their personal best. As a Doctor of Osteopathy, Dr. Marshall treats the whole person and always takes time to align his patients’ expectations with their surgery.

Training and Expertise

Dr. Marshall received his Doctor of Osteopathy degree from the Kirksville College of Osteopathic Medicine. He then completed a five‐year residency in General Surgery, followed by a two‐year fellowship in Plastic and Reconstructive Surgery. Dr. Marshall is double-board certified in both Plastic and Reconstructive Surgery and in General Surgery. During his 7 years in Philadelphia, Dr. Marshall received extensive training at prestigious medical centers such as Memorial Sloan-Kettering Cancer Center, Thomas Jefferson University Hospital, Geisinger Medical Center, Cooper University Hospital, and the Westchester Medical Center in New York.

Advanced Nurse Practitioner

Kelly Wild, FNP-BC Aesthetic Nurse Practitioner

Kelley is a native of the Asheville area with more than 9 of years of experience. She graduated from Milligan University with her BSN and has earned her Family Nurse Practitioner’s license and is Board Certified by the ANCC. Kelley’s background is in Neuro and Obstetrics. With more than 12 Certified trainings under her belt she can safely and confidently give her clients the best aesthetic care. Her passion is injectables and full-face rejuvenation. Kelley is an expert in injectables such as lip filler, cheek augmentations, Botox injections, and many other treatment areas. She is also passionate about skincare, lasers, and skin peels. Kelley educates her patients about the best option and treats everyone like family.

Nurse Practitioner / Injector

Paige Watson

Paige Watson graduated in 2011 with her Bachelor’s of Science in Nursing from East Tennessee State University, following in her mother’s footsteps. For ten years, she worked on the ICU step-down and intensive care units at Bristol Regional Medical Center. Her love of aesthetics prompted her to pursue further education. In 2019 she graduated with a Master’s of Science in Nursing from East Tennessee State University with a Family Nurse Practitioner concentration. With her critical care background and desire to help others, she strives to make patient safety her top priority while injecting. Her goal is to always help her clients look and feel their absolute best. Paige has been certified in a variety of aesthetic services, but is eager to continue learning more and refining her skills.
